HEALTH SERVICES: Memorialize the United States Congress to research treatment methods for Acute Myeloid Leukemia

Summary

The concurrent resolution asks the U.S. Congress, NIH, NCI, and HHS to prioritize AML research, clinical trials, and new therapies, naming the effort the “Jonas A. Feeley Act.” It is intended to benefit patients with AML and their families, including veterans who may face higher risk, by calling for faster federal action on this aggressive blood cancer.
